入门级web服务配置(nginx)
需求说明:公司没有运维,然后需要前端发布项目,因为本人不太熟悉服务器配置,所以选择了觉得的最简单的一个服务器nginx
1、下载nginx环境
yum install gcc-c++
yum install -y pcre pcre-devel
yum install -y zlib zlib-devel
yum install -y openssl openssl-devel
对以上包有疑问,请百度其作用
2、下载nginx && 安装 && 配置
解压
tar -zxvf nginx-1.19.4.tar.gz
cd nginx-1.19.4
执行 ./configure(不修改,默认配置就好)
make && make install(安装,如果不是最高权限,记得授权)
cd /usr/local/nginx/sbin
启动nginx
./nginx
配置资源地址
cd /usr/local/nginx/conf
vim nginx.conf
保存退出
重启一下
./nginx -s reload
把打包的dist目录上传/usr/local/nginx/html就需要写绿框配置
把打包的dist目录里面的内容上传/usr/local/nginx/html就不需要了
end------
在浏览器输入你的服务器ip你就可以在浏览器访问你的项目了
以上是我自己的发布流程,如果不对,欢迎指点!(喷的话,轻点,毕竟我是前端;否则我会喷回去!!!)